27th September 2007

We went to the Islands dining room for a buffet breakfast which was absolutely amazing. There were so many different things to eat and an omelette bar too. My favourite has to be the hot cinnamon buns in a sticky icing, simply divine. We left feeling pretty stuffed. After packing we checked out of our rooms and put our cases in left luggage for the day. Universal Studios beckoned for a day of fun.

Twister proved to be a hit as well. I find it all a bit funny rather than scary but I was happy to go along with everyone else.

The mummy was next. Mum had watched ride videos on youtube and I had told her what to expect and given that she had loved Space Mountain she plucked p the courage to ride. Dad offered to watch the bags but we put ours in a locker. There was no wait with our FOTL passes and before mum could change her mind we were strapped in and away. I was apprehensive again due to my Kraken experience but tried to remain calm. We all very much enjoyed the ride – who knew mum could scream so loud?! Upon exiting the ride we find dad who had been chatting to someone staying in the same hotel as us. It was then that I noticed the lack of back bag, mum’s bag with all their cards and tickets! He had left it on a bench! Fortunately it was still there but he will never live that one down.

Jaws had a huge wait so we were glad out FOTL reduced a 1hr 45 min wait to less than 5 mins. We had such a great time on this ride. We all joined in with the shouts of ‘Shaaaaark!’ So much fun! On exiting we had the obligatory photo op.

IMG_0908600x800.jpg


IMG_0909600x800.jpg


Men in Black was next. We could not all ride together so there was a bit of competition going between cars and in cars too. Mum, dad and the girls in one and me, Craig and mels in the other. I used the spare gun as well to keep our score up. We won and I got a mega high score! It was so much fun we all went straight on again and this time I arranged it so Craig and I were in the car on the opposite track at the same time as then. Using the spare gun again we won and I had the highest score again. Craig was not too happy but did not know about the big red button, lol! Shhhhhhh!

Sadly for Craig, Back to the Future was closed and the Simpsons ride not open so it was photo op outside the new ride.

We spent a bit of time around Woody’s coaster, dad getting conned on this one too. Sadly the Fievel play area was closed. That seems to be a drawback with going later in the season – apart from shorter park hours there is more rehabs too.

Last thing on the agenda was the Horror Makeup Show. We sat in the front row and this time Rowan was picked on throughout the show much to her and our delight. It is much more fun that scary.

Waiting for the boat back to the hotel with a Mr Potato head type Spongebob. A body and 18 parts for 20 bucks = hours of fun for young and old(er!) alike!
